Transaction cea4139b2c05fb0ae31673f9bc2becbbbb05d8ff3587dd7c213653b2ea172cdb
2 Input
2 Outputs
- cea4139b2c05fb0ae31673f9bc2becbbbb05d8ff3587dd7c213653b2ea172cdb:0
- cea4139b2c05fb0ae31673f9bc2becbbbb05d8ff3587dd7c213653b2ea172cdb:1
value 38137542
address 2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
value 53115771
address mvQ5T5JV8Abp8nHoAmSWCXpk1TGeBHe3pa